Safety Engineering Consultants

If you are working in safety assurance in the railway industry and you are looking for something genuinely different: here is your chance. Mage Consulting is a newly established consulting business looking to bring some more people along a journey of success. We strongly believe that in order to deliver best quality service to clients we need to attract the best consultants on the market.  


So, what can we offer that is so fundamentally different from the rest of the market?   


  • An opportunity for meaningful ownership of the company. 
  • Complete transparency on wages. 
  • Minimally restrictive employment agreements (we limit our non-competition clauses to the absolute minimum).
  • Competitive salaries that are regularly reviewed in light of market trends. There is no X% annual cap for us - it's all down to what you can contribute and what the market can offer. 
  • Two days of company funded professional development per year. We will pay for your course / seminar (within reason) as well as for your time off.
  • Funding for membership of one professional body and fees associated with Chartership applications.
  • A company culture focused on quality rather than growth.


Who are we looking for?   


  • You have at least two years of experience in the railway industry with a strong focus on safety assurance. 
  • You have an outstanding reputation (within what is reasonable for your level of experience). You are known to be a person who always delivers the work. 
  • You need little supervision and can strive in an environment with little to no structure.
  • You have good communications skills.
  • You are fluent in the most important engineering tool of our days: Microsoft Excel. Knowledge of other tools (Isograph Availability Workbench / Reliability Workbench, DOORS Classic / NG, Rational Teams Concert, ASCE, etc.) is a nice to have.
  • You are keen on taking an active part in business development.


Salary is dependent on the breadth of experience. The upper end of the scale for each grade is meant for a person whose experience is predominantly in rail safety assurance. All figures quoted exclude super.


  • Consultants (2-5 years of experience): $70,000 - $130,000
  • Senior Consultants (4-10 years of experience, can deliver safety assurance work with minimal supervision): $130,000 - $160,000
  • Principal Consultants (5+ years of experience, can lead safety assurance work): $160,000 - $220,000
  • Director: (7+ years of experience, can lead safety assurance work, manage teams and lead business development): $200,000+
